WHITEGATES, WHITESIDE BANK, RIDING MILL, NE44 6DU - £370,000

WHITEGATES is a very small extended detached house of 98m², built sometime between 1950 and 1966. It was last sold for £370,000 in September 2022, which was around 11% above the average September 2022 detached price in the Northumberland local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2022,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

WHITEGATES sits on a plot of roughly 0.163 of an acre, or 660m². The below map shows the location of WHITEGATES,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of WHITEGATES).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
